I've tried a few different foundations recently and the MAC Pro Longwear Foundation has been my favorite one by far. I actually mentioned this in my Back to School Must-Haves, and it is a must-have.
If you're new to foundation, make sure you ask a sales person to help you find the right shade because there's nothing worse than going home and realizing you got the wrong shade. I used to be so intimidated of the MAC employees, and actually sometimes I still am! I always wonder how they get their makeup looking so flawless!
Pros:
A plus to the MAC foundation is that it has a pump which makes it more sanitary. I use about 1 pump everyday and my bottle has lasted since last December! I'm a swimmer, and this foundation literally stays on throughout my 2 hour workout, so I can still look fabulous while working out. That's pretty amazing :)
After using one pump on my entire face, the coverage is pretty good.

Cons:
At $31 it's on the pricier side, compared to the drugstore ones. This foundation also has a dewy/slightly oily looking finish to it so I mattify it with powder. I \wish I didn't have to touch up throughout the day, but I'll blame my oil slick of a face. Since the foundation is kind of heavy, I just put on a thin layer and I actually double it as concealer under my eyes.
